I've slept on this now and am still seething so tell me if I'm wrong.

Back in Munich it was a huge game and we needed s win. Tevez refused to come on and was rightfully treated like an arsehole and fined more money than most of us combined will ever have.


Yesterday was a must win game for our title push to stay alive. Balo and Nasri played shit the entire 1st half and Balo was a liability with one yellow and should have seen red. Every single one of us thought Tevez should come on and new Balo wouldn't last the game.

Half time no change.
50 mins no change.
55 mins no change
60 mins no change
65 mins no change
70 mins no change
75 mins no change
80 mins no change
Then with 6 mins to save our season he brings off aguero and as predicted Balo was sent off.

For me mancinis refusal to change what every single one of us knew needed changing when we needed it most hurt us just as much as Tevez refusing to come on. Obviously Tevez wasn't sacked, but in my opinion if one needed to be punished so does the other in some way. What that is I don't know, but I cannot believe Mancini say there and allowed his personal feeling cost us our last hope.
